Transaction 7509131beada62a89a3edc853cb171a0a4f0187bee4ce8479144f96100d7c2b5
1 Input
1 Output
-
7509131beada62a89a3edc853cb171a0a4f0187bee4ce8479144f96100d7c2b5:0
- value
- 9799834
- script pubkey
- OP_0 OP_PUSHBYTES_20 45198c5de113250c123bd8cc38132451c032938e
- address
- tb1qg5vcch0pzvjscy3mmrxrsyey28qr9yuwfwu2fg